A UK-based engineering firm has collapsed into administration, placing a whole bunch of jobs in danger. Wallace McDowall Restricted, which primarily operates from Glasgow Prestwick Airport, appointed directors as we speak, Could 28, in line with filings on Corporations Home.
The agency specialised in engineering and metalwork manufacturing and have become a significant native employer within the many years after it was based in 1969. It affords companies together with welding, element meeting, ending, machining, design and laster chopping.

The administration information adopted weeks of hypothesis about the way forward for the corporate, after it modified its title to WMCD Realisations 2026 Ltd and employees have been issued a memo warning of the potential collapse. The discover stated the corporate would “function as regular” whereas bosses decided the “very best final result” for the enterprise, Ayrshire Stay studies.

Whereas corporations throughout the UK have struggled to remain afloat amid rising prices linked to taxation and the conflict in Iran, the manufacturing and engineering sectors have been hit particularly laborious.
Two different Scottish corporations, the AIM Engineering & Fabrication Group and the Hescott Engineering Firm, additionally collapsed into administration earlier this month, with 93 jobs axed.
Alistair McAlinden, joint administrator to the businesses, stated the transfer got here “towards a backdrop of sustained turbulence throughout the development and engineering provide chain, the place rising prices, tightening margins and the lack of key contracts have created acute monetary pressure”.
Renowed UK ceramics producer Denby additionally referred to as in directors earlier this 12 months after fighting rising prices, with sky-high vitality costs stated to be a key issue.
Tom Russell, president of restructuring professionals commerce group R3, stated: “Whereas it could be too early to see the total affect of the worsening financial scenario within the formal insolvency statistics, vitality and gasoline prices have risen considerably, and for a lot of companies this has come similtaneously prospects have gotten extra cautious with their spending.
“That mixture is extraordinarily difficult, significantly for companies with restricted monetary headroom.”
